Step-by-Step Guidance

Here is the cleanest way to handle a same day clearance without making it harder than it needs to be.

  1. List what needs to go. Be specific. "Two mattresses, one wardrobe, six bin bags, broken shelving, and packaging" is much more useful than "a load of stuff."
  2. Take clear photos. Wide shots help show volume, and close-ups help identify unusual items.
  3. Check access. Note staircases, lifts, parking restrictions, narrow entryways, and loading limits near Richmond Station.
  4. Separate anything you want to keep. It sounds obvious, but in a rushed room people sometimes forget the obvious. A little pile marked "stay" can prevent messy mistakes.
  5. Ask about item type. Some things need extra handling. Mixed waste, electrical items, heavy rubble, or garden waste may be treated differently.
  6. Confirm the collection window. Same day is about speed, but it still helps to know whether the team is coming in the morning, afternoon, or a tighter slot.
  7. Prepare the space. Move obstacles if you can, unlock gates, and make sure someone is available to give access.
  8. Request a clear quote approach. A transparent quote is better than a vague low price that changes once the van appears.

For many people, the most useful step is the first one. A simple, realistic list changes everything. It helps avoid the classic last-minute phrase: "Oh, and there's also the stuff in the shed." That one gets said a lot.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Most problems with urgent rubbish removal are avoidable. The same mistakes come up again and again.

  • Waiting until the last possible moment: Same day does not mean no planning required.
  • Forgetting access details: A van can only park where it can park. If the team cannot stop nearby, the whole job slows down.
  • Mixing restricted items into general waste: This can create safety problems and may prevent collection.
  • Choosing purely on price: A bargain quote is not a bargain if it comes with delays or poor disposal practices.
  • Not checking what is included: Some quotes cover loading and disposal, others may not cover extra labour or difficult access.

A very human mistake is assuming that "one van load" means exactly one van load. Sometimes yes. Sometimes not even close. If there is any doubt, give the most honest estimate you can. It saves awkward conversations later.

Options, Methods, or Comparison Table

There are a few ways to deal with urgent waste. The best one depends on volume, access, and how much time you have before the space must be usable again.

Option Best for Pros Limitations
Same day professional clearance Urgent removals, bulky waste, mixed loads, tight deadlines Fast, convenient, less disruption, usually more efficient May require flexible timing and a clear description of the waste
DIY van or car runs Small loads and non-urgent waste Direct control, can work for light clear-outs Time-consuming, physically demanding, multiple trips, parking stress
Skip hire Longer projects with steady waste generation Useful for ongoing renovations Needs space, permits may be needed in some situations, not always ideal for same day needs
Phased clearing over several days Large properties or complex clearances Less rushed, easier to sort items carefully Slower, not suitable for immediate deadlines

 Tipper Van - Rubbish Removal and Waste Removal Prices in Richmond, TW9

Space іn the van Loadіng Time Cubіc Yardѕ Max Weight Equivalent to: Prіce (incl tax)*
Minimum Load 10 min 1.5 100-150 kg 8 bin bags £90
1/4 Load 20 min 3.5 200-250 kg 20 bin bags £160
1/2 Load 40 min 7 500-600kg 40 bin bags £250
3/4 Load 50 min 10 700-800 kg 60 bin bags £330
Full Load 60 min 14 900-1100kg 80 bin bags £490

*Our rubbish removal prіces are baѕed on the VOLUME and the WEІGHT of the waste for collection.

 Luton Van - Rubbish Removal and Waste Removal Prices in Richmond, TW9

Space іn the van Loadіng Time Cubіc Yardѕ Max Weight Equivalent to: Prіce (incl tax)*
Minimum Load 10 min 1.5 100-150 kg 8 bin bags £90
1/4 Load 40 min 7 400-500 kg 40 bin bags £250
1/2 Load 60 min 12 900-1000kg 80 bin bags £370
3/4 Load 90 min 18 1400-1500 kg 100 bin bags £550
Full Load 120 min 24 1800 - 2000kg 120 bin bags £670

*Our rubbish removal prіces are baѕed on the VOLUME and the WEІGHT of the waste for collection.
